    Any Tips to Improve Veg time or anything to help with VEG ??

    Im currently vegging 12 plants under a 400w MH . I have the light roughly 12-14 inchs away from the plants. Im feeding them Bio-Grow every 2nd Watering . This is my 2nd grow , so im still learning and expect to for years to come. So any advice and tips that would help me out during veg to improve the time and what not. Im using 24/0 for veg , i have bad luck with timers so this seems the smart way for me .

    Just wondering if stuff like misting the vegging plants would help ?
    Basicly any info/tips to help me during my veg cycle .

    Any Tips to Improve Veg time or anything to help with VEG ??

    I believe 18/6 much better than 24/0. This just what I believe based on what I've been reading about.
    If they're good in condition you can give them nutes with every watering. Just divide your dosage in two (or 1.5) and give every time you water.
    Also wet-dry cycle works very good.

    Any Tips to Improve Veg time or anything to help with VEG ??

    I agree. 18/6 is the best way to go. The plants dont get any rest when you leave them on 24 hours and they will start to look stressed after awhile.
